
https://svn.lrde.epita.fr/svn/oln/trunk/static Index: ChangeLog from Roland Levillain <roland@lrde.epita.fr> Fix mini-oln. * sam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c: Move all Olena classes into the namespace `oln'. (main): Adjust. (oln::image2d::has): Make it const. Remove semicolons following the closing parenthesis of a namespace. Aesthetic changes. * stc/scoop.hh: Replace every occurrence of `where' (as a template parameter) with `location', to comply with the upcoming C++0x standard. sam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c | 162 ++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++------------- stc/scoop.hh | 30 +++---- 2 files changed, 131 insertions(+), 61 deletions(-) Index: sam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c --- sam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c (revision 729) +++ sam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c (working copy) @@ -25,6 +25,14 @@ // reasons why the executable file might be covered by the GNU General // Public License. +/* \file samples/mini-oln/mini-oln.cc + \brief A proof of concept of Static using a mini-version of Olena. + + Compile with: + + g++ -I../../../{metalic,static,extended,olena} mini-oln.cc +*/ + #include <vector> #include <mlc/case.hh> @@ -44,7 +52,17 @@ mlc_case_equipment_for_namespace(oln);
